About the Book

The psychological abuse and neglect of a child may not leave physical scars, but the emotional wounds can continue to ache for a lifetime. Author Carol T. Hummer can attest to the reality of this fact. She was the only daughter in a household of five children; by the time Carol had reached ten years old her, relationship with her mother had soured and become adversarial and emotionally abusive.

Unable to obtain her strict mother’s approval, Carol began looking for love elsewhere. She was only in high school when she and her friends began to seek attention from young men. The fact that her mother disapproved of her behavior only spurred her on.

The effects of her precarious relationship with her mother permeated significant aspects of her life, from her wedding to child rearing to her overall sense of self-worth. It was not until the peace of the Lord entered her heart that Carol was finally able to forgive her mother and begin the healing that would ensure a better life for her overall. Even so the road to that forgiveness was a hard one.

Join Carol as she recounts her life, her trials, and her triumph over the seemingly insurmountable cascade of pain caused by years of emotional battery.
